  • Patent number: 4475119
    Abstract: A power transistor array integrated circuit includes an array of transistors, each having an electrode connected in common to a conductive line forming a part of the integrated circuit. The electrodes of the transistors are spaced along the conductive line and have a decreasing length in a given direction along the conductive line and have a decreasing length in a given direction along the conductive line. The conductive line has a corresponding increasing width in the given direction. The decrease in length of the electrode and the increase in width of the conductive line are such that the electrodes and the conductive line form a generally rectangular shape. Differences in turn-on voltage for the transistors resulting from the differences in their electrode length tend to compensate for voltage drop in the conductive line, thus giving uniform outputs from the transistors in the array.
